Parametrized Homotopy Theory
We develop rigorous foundations for parametrized homotopy theory. After preliminaries on point-set topology, base change functors, and proper actions of non-compact Lie groups, we develop the homotopy theory of equivariant ex-spaces (spaces over and under a given space) and of equivariant parametrized spectra. In nature, one observes that a K-theory of an object is defined in two steps. First a “structured” category is associated to the object. Second, a K-theory machine is applied to the latter category that produces an infinite loop space. We develop a general framework that deals with the first step of this process. In this report, we discuss two papers that deal with computing Morse function on triangulated manifolds. Axen [1] gives an algorithm for computing Morse function on a triangulated manifold of arbitrary dimension but it not practical because of its space requirement.
